IT was a weekend of controversy for Formula One amid the fallout from the Qatar Grand Prix. But the FIA took more tangible precautions before Saturday’s sprint race by bringing the kerbs around the track further in to try and avoid tyre failure. “I still think the FIA should look at the circuit before they let us race here. “When I went round the track yesterday on the scooter, I thought the kerbs looked quite big. When you go beyond the highest point of the kerb you lose time, so I don’t feel like at this track we need to have track limits.”. He explained Norris’ qualifying penalty for exceeding track limits was harsh because of the new kerbs. Hamilton added: “I think we can take these kerbs as a good learning. We can take these kerbs to a bunch of other tracks.”.
